Decode UPC/EAN/JAN Supplementals
Parameter # 16 (SSI # 10h)
Supplementals are barcodes appended according to specific format conventions (e.g., UPC A+2, UPC E+2, EAN
13+2). The following options are available:
If you select Ignore UPC/EAN with Supplementals, and the digital scanner is presented with a
UPC/EAN plus supplemental symbol, the digital scanner decodes UPC/EAN and ignores the supplemental
characters.
If you select Decode UPC/EAN with Supplementals, the digital scanner only decodes UPC/EAN symbols
with supplemental characters, and ignores symbols without supplementals.
If you select Autodiscriminate UPC/EAN Supplementals, the digital scanner decodes UPC/EAN symbols
with supplemental characters immediately. If the symbol does not have a supplemental, the digital scanner
must decode the barcode the number of times set via UPC/EAN/JAN Supplemental Redundancy on page
13-15 before transmitting its data to confirm that there is no supplemental.
If you select one of the following Supplemental Mode options, the digital scanner immediately transmits
EAN-13 barcodes starting with that prefix that have supplemental characters. If the symbol does not have a
supplemental, the digital scanner must decode the barcode the number of times set via UPC/EAN/JAN
Supplemental Redundancy on page 13-15 before transmitting its data to confirm that there is no
supplemental. The digital scanner transmits UPC/EAN barcodes that do not have that prefix immediately.
Enable 378/379 Supplemental Mode
Enable 978/979 Supplemental Mode
Enable 977 Supplemental Mode
Enable 414/419/434/439 Supplemental Mode
Enable 491 Supplemental Mode
Enable Smart Supplemental Mode - applies to EAN-13 barcodes starting with any prefix listed
previously.
Supplemental User-Programmable Type 1 - applies to EAN-13 barcodes starting with a 3-digit
user-defined prefix. Set this 3-digit prefix using User-Programmable Supplementals on page 13-15.
Supplemental User-Programmable Type 1 and 2 - applies to EAN-13 barcodes starting with either of
two 3-digit user-defined prefixes. Set the 3-digit prefixes using User-Programmable Supplementals on
page 13-15.
Smart Supplemental Plus User-Programmable 1 - applies to EAN-13 barcodes starting with any prefix
listed previously or the user-defined prefix set using User-Programmable Supplementals on page 13-15.
Smart Supplemental Plus User-Programmable 1 and 2 - applies to EAN-13 barcodes starting with any
prefix listed previously or one of the two user-defined prefixes set using User-Programmable
Supplementals on page 13-15.
NOTE If you select 978/979 Supplemental Mode and are scanning Bookland EAN barcodes, see Enable/Disable
Bookland EAN on page 13-11 to enable Bookland EAN, and select a format using Bookland ISBN Format
on page 13-23.
NOTE To minimize the risk of invalid data transmission, select either to decode or ignore supplemental
characters.
